L_GetPaintContrast

Summary

Gets the current contrast value for the specified bitmap. This value is set by the L_SetPaintContrast function.

Syntax

#include "l_bitmap.h"

L_LTDIS_API L_INT L_GetPaintContrast(pBitmap)

Parameters

pBITMAPHANDLE pBitmap

Pointer to the bitmap handle that references the bitmap from which to retrieve the contrast value. This cannot be NULL.

Returns

The current contrast setting. Possible values are -1000 to +1000.

Required DLLs and Libraries

Platforms

Win32, x64, Linux.

See Also

Functions

Topics

Example

This example gets the current paint settings, and then updates the bitmap to reflect those values.

L_INT GetPaintContrastExample(pBITMAPHANDLE pBitmap) 
{ 
   L_INT    nRet; 
   L_INT    nContrast; 
   L_UINT   uGamma; 
   L_INT    nIntensity; 
 
   /* Get the values */ 
   nContrast = L_GetPaintContrast(pBitmap); 
   uGamma = L_GetPaintGamma(pBitmap); 
   nIntensity = L_GetPaintIntensity(pBitmap); 
 
   /* Update the bitmap */ 
   nRet = L_ChangeBitmapContrast(pBitmap, nContrast, 0); 
   if (nRet != SUCCESS) 
      return nRet; 
 
   nRet = L_GammaCorrectBitmap(pBitmap, uGamma, 0); 
   if (nRet != SUCCESS) 
      return nRet; 
 
   nRet = L_ChangeBitmapIntensity(pBitmap, nIntensity, 0); 
 
   return nRet; 
} 

Help Version 22.0.2023.7.11
Products | Support | Contact Us | Intellectual Property Notices
© 1991-2023 LEAD Technologies, Inc. All Rights Reserved.

LEADTOOLS Raster Imaging C API Help
Products | Support | Contact Us | Intellectual Property Notices
© 1991-2023 LEAD Technologies, Inc. All Rights Reserved.